IGF-1 LR3 (Insulin-Like Growth Factor-1 Long Arg³) is a modified synthetic research peptide widely studied in cell growth, metabolic signaling, and tissue development research models.
Due to its altered molecular structure, IGF-1 LR3 is frequently referenced in laboratory settings where extended receptor interaction and prolonged signaling activity are being examined.

In experimental environments, IGF-1 LR3 is commonly used to study cellular proliferation, nutrient utilization, and anabolic signaling pathways, making it a key peptide in advanced biological and metabolic research frameworks.
